Tuesday, August 25, 2026 | 5:30 PM - 7:00 PM
Location: Western Filmhouse
25 S. Sierra Madre Street, Colorado Springs, CO 80903
Join the Colorado Neurodiversity Chamber of Commerce, The Peak News Academy, and Western Filmhouse for a special Colorado Springs Community NeuroMingle designed to bring together neurodivergent individuals, families, educators, professionals, and community members for an evening of connection, resources, and opportunity.
This community gathering will create a welcoming space to connect, learn about local resources, and discover education enrichment opportunities as well as media internships and apprenticeships available through The Peak News Academy and its community partners. Attendees will also have the opportunity to learn more about pathways that support neurodivergent youth and young adults as they explore their interests, develop skills, and prepare for future education and employment opportunities.
The event will also introduce families and community members to the work of the Colorado Neurodiversity Chamber of Commerce and its growing Colorado Springs regional chapter, including resources focused on neuroinclusive workplaces, workforce development, entrepreneurship, professional connections, and building a stronger neurodivergent community throughout the Pikes Peak region.
